How Much Power Does a Tesla Powerwall Provide?
Each Tesla Powerwall (Powerwall 2 or Powerwall 3) stores 13.5 kWh of usable energy — enough to keep your essentials running through storms or nighttime hours when paired with solar.
Key Powerwall capabilities:
-
Expandable systems for longer outages or larger homes
-
Full 100% usable capacity
-
Runs essentials like refrigerators, lights, Wi-Fi, and A/C
-
Ideal for single-family homes and multi-unit properties

Frequently Asked Questions – Tesla Powerwall Installation in St. Lucie County
Can I install a Tesla Powerwall myself?
No — Tesla requires certified installers. Blue Energy Electric is a certified Tesla Powerwall installer, licensed and qualified to install systems safely and in compliance with local codes in St. Lucie County.
Can Powerwall work with existing solar panels?
Yes. We specialize in integrating Tesla Powerwall with existing solar systems. We’ll assess your current setup and design an optimal configuration for storage and backup.
How many Powerwalls do I need?
That depends on your home’s size, energy consumption, and whether you want essential load backup or full-home coverage. During your consultation, we’ll recommend the ideal number of units.
How long does 13.5 kWh last?
One Powerwall can typically run critical loads for 12–24 hours depending on your usage. More units extend backup capacity for longer outages or whole-home needs.
Can any electrician install a Tesla Powerwall?
No. Tesla requires that only certified installers handle Powerwall installations. Blue Energy Electric is officially certified and experienced in local permitting and system design.
Can Powerwall work without solar?
Yes. Powerwall can charge from the grid and discharge during outages or high-rate times — even without solar panels. It’s a great way to achieve grid backup and peak rate savings.
Will Powerwall power my entire home?
Yes, with the right setup. One Powerwall can cover essentials, and multiple units can support your full home. We’ll size your system to match your lifestyle and backup goals.
How long does a Tesla Powerwall last?
Tesla Powerwalls are designed to last 10–15 years, with some systems operating effectively for up to 25 years when managed properly. We design systems for efficiency and longevity.
Does Powerwall require maintenance?
Very little. Powerwall is a low-maintenance system, but we recommend occasional checks to ensure optimal performance. Blue Energy offers full support and professional maintenance throughout St. Lucie County.
Can Tesla Solar Roof be paired with Powerwall?
Yes. A Tesla Solar Roof can be integrated with Powerwall to create a fully independent power system. We design complete energy solutions that combine solar production, storage, and backup.
Does Powerwall 3 have a built-in inverter?
Yes. Tesla Powerwall 3 includes a built-in inverter, allowing direct connection to solar panels and simplifying the installation process. Blue Energy is trained and certified to install and integrate Powerwall 3 systems.
Is Powerwall 3 flood-resistant?
Powerwall 3 is flood-resistant up to about 2 feet (0.6 meters), but not fully waterproof. We recommend installing it in elevated, dry locations. We also offer optional weatherproofing accessories for added protection in flood-prone areas.
